How Long Dose I Take Light To Travel 1 Au?

by | Last updated on January 24, 2024

, , , ,

Light travels at a speed of 299,792 kilometers per second; 186,287 miles per second. It takes 499.0 seconds for light to travel from the Sun to the Earth, a distance called 1 Astronomical Unit.

How far away is 1 Lightyear in miles?

The result: One light-year equals 5,878,625,370,000 miles (9.5 trillion km). At first glance, this may seem like an extreme distance, but the enormous scale of the universe dwarfs this length.

Why is light the fastest?

Nothing can travel faster than 300,000 kilometers per second (186,000 miles per second). Only massless particles, including photons, which make up light, can travel at that speed . It’s impossible to accelerate any material object up to the speed of light because it would take an infinite amount of energy to do so.

How fast is the speed of dark?

Darkness travels at the speed of light . More accurately, darkness does not exist by itself as a unique physical entity, but is simply the absence of light. Any time you block out most of the light – for instance, by cupping your hands together – you get darkness.

How long would it take to get to Pluto?

Starting from launch on January 19, 2006, and with a gravity assist from Jupiter along the way, NASA’s New Horizons spacecraft took 9 years and 5 months to get to Pluto, 39 AU from the Sun. It traveled at an average speed of 4.1 AU/year. Deep-space missions can take up to 10 years from development to launch.

How long is a light-year?

As defined by the International Astronomical Union (IAU), a light-year is the distance that light travels in a vacuum in one Julian year ( 365.25 days ).

How far can light go in 1 hour?

Light travels at about 300,000 km in one second. 1 hour has 60 minutes and one minute has 60 seconds, so light will travel about 60 * 60 * 300, 000 = 1080000000 km in an hour. 1 light hour = 675000000 miles .

Are Tachyons real?

A tachyon (/ˈtækiɒn/) or tachyonic particle is a hypothetical particle that always travels faster than light. Physicists believe that faster-than-light particles cannot exist because they are not consistent with the known laws of physics .

Who discovered the speed of light?

Part of the Cosmic Horizons Curriculum Collection. In 1676, the Danish astronomer Ole Roemer (1644–1710) became the first person to measure the speed of light. Roemer measured the speed of light by timing eclipses of Jupiter’s moon Io.

Do wormholes in space exist?

Einstein’s theory of general relativity mathematically predicts the existence of wormholes, but none have been discovered to date . A negative mass wormhole might be spotted by the way its gravity affects light that passes by.
